Isang mariing pahayag ang binitiwan nina Jerald Napoles, Paolo Contis at Pepe Herrera sa kanilang social media accounts tungkol sa hindi pagpayag na ipalabas ang pelikulang 'Ang Pangarap Kong Holdap' sa mga sinehan.

Isang mariing pahayag ang binitiwan nina Jerald Napoles, Paolo Contis at Pepe Herrera sa kanilang social media accounts tungkol sa hindi pagpayag na ipalabas ang pelikulang Ang Pangarap Kong Holdap sa mga sinehan.

Kinukundena nina Jerald, Paolo at Pepe ang hindi pagsuporta sa kanilang ginawang pelikula dahil sa kontrobersyal na pamagat nito.

Ani Jerald, “Today is a sad day for us. “Ang Pangarap kong Holdap” cannot get cinema slots. According to them, the movie is sending a bad connotation to the public because of its title (when the only intention is to entertain the audience and give a good laugh for less than 2 hours). This is our own way of making it lite for the Filipino people. The movie is more than its title. We think what you're doing is the REAL HOLDAP.”

Sinang-ayunan ni Paolo ang mga sinabi ni Jerald habang dinepensahan naman ni Pepe ang pelikula.

Sambit ni Pepe, “I understand the concern. Sort of. But times are changing. The audience is evolving. Mas matalino at mas mapanuri. If a content is dedicated purely to entertain, I believe the audience will feel it. At yun lang naman ang pakay namin. Ang magpatawa at ibahagi yung mga patawa na nakakapagpatawa sa amin.”

“Kaya pakiusap, cinema owners, let us entertain the people. I assure you, the crime rate in the Philippines will not rise because of our Film. Baka nga bumaba pa. hehe. Kasi pangontra naman sa kahit anong masama ang pagtawa. Kaya sige na. Papasukin niyo na kami sa mga sinehan niyo. Pag ginawa niyo yun, panalo lahat tayo,” patuloy niya.
